Fungal infections in pets can manifest in various ways, including skin irritations, itching, and hair loss. Common fungal infections include ringworm and yeast infections. According to the American Veterinary Medical Association, around 10% of pets will suffer from some form of fungal infection during their lifetime. These infections can be caused by a number of factors, including poor hygiene, humidity, and diet.
